Things To Do
in Narkher

Narkher is a small town located in the Nagpur district of Maharashtra, India. Known for its agricultural significance, the town is surrounded by picturesque landscapes and is a hub for various crops, including oranges and cotton. It serves as a peaceful retreat for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life.

The local culture is deeply influenced by traditional Maharashtrian customs, making it a unique destination for cultural exploration.

Culinary Guide

Food in Narkher

Narkher offers a delightful array of local dishes that reflect the flavors of Maharashtra. From savory snacks to sweet desserts, the culinary scene is rich and varied.

Narkher Famous Food

Signature dishes, delicacies and famous food

Poha

A popular breakfast dish made from flattened rice, seasoned with turmeric, mustard seeds, and garnished with cilantro and lemon.

Must-Try!

Vada Pav

A spicy potato fritter served in a bread bun, often accompanied by chutneys.

Modak

A sweet dumpling made with rice flour and stuffed with coconut and jaggery, especially during festivals.

Climate Guide

Weather

Narkher experiences a tropical climate with distinct seasons. Winters are mild and pleasant, while summers can be hot. The monsoon season brings heavy rains, contributing to the lush greenery of the region.

Best Time to Visit

And what to expect in different seasons...

Winter (November - February)

The weather is cool and pleasant, making it the best time to visit with clear skies.

Spring (March - April)

Temperatures start to rise, and the landscape blooms, ideal for outdoor activities.

Monsoon (June - September)

Heavy rainfall can disrupt travel plans; however, the scenery becomes lush and vibrant.

Summer (May)

Hot and humid conditions prevail, so it's advisable to stay hydrated and plan indoor activities.

Health & Medical

Healthcare

Healthcare facilities in Narkher are basic, with a few local clinics and pharmacies available. For more serious medical needs, residents typically travel to Nagpur, which has more comprehensive healthcare services.
